The reblogs on the chubby ballerina picture have got me sad. Lots of talk of how she’s a REAL woman and she’s better than any skinny ballerina. Body positivity, you’re doin’ it wrong.
The point isn’t that she’s better, it’s that her body isn’t a factor in how good she is or how “real” she is. We have a still photograph, so we don’t even know how good she is. All we can say is that...
